    SFDR 2.0: Six fixes for private markets Current SFDR 2.0 proposals risk sidelining private funds—imposing impractical rules, stifling innovation, and missing the unique strengths of private capital. Is the EU about to bake greenhushing into law? What’s at stake for private funds? Proposals that overlook private markets: The draft framework applies retail-focused logic to all, missing how private markets operate. Ill-fitting rules could disrupt strategies and burden sponsors with unintended consequences.Limits on communication with professional investors: Preventing tailored ESG disclosure does more harm than good. Professional LPs want detail, transparency, and meaningful engagement on ESG strategy—yet current rules encourage silence instead.A missed opportunity for genuine engagement: Private equity influences sustainability through stewardship and direct ownership. Engagement should be central—not sidelined—to all fund categories.Operational impracticalities: Rules on exclusions and portfolio alignment don’t match the realities of investing in illiquid assets. Holding managers liable for market events out of their control is unworkable. Similarly, one-year compliance for funds-of-funds is unrealistic. What Needs to Change? Permit open ESG dialogue with professional investors—exempting such communications from the tightest restrictions.Recognise engagement as a core component of private fund ESG.Give managers practical leeway on exclusions and portfolio reporting, including time to adjust in fund-of-funds.Rethink fund labels. “ESG Basics” risks confusion and is, quite simply, not fit for purpose. Practical Takeaways: Now is the moment for asset managers to shape the rules: engage with policymakers, highlight the operational realities of the industry, and push for changes that reflect how private markets actually deliver sustainable impact.Start preparing for late 2027, but focus on influencing the detail today.
